Air at 1 atm, 158C, and 60 percent relative humidity is first heated to 208C in a heating section and then humidified by introducing water vapor. The air leaves the humidifying section at 258C and 65 percent relative humidity. Determine (a) the amount of steam added to the air, and (b) the amount of heat transfer to the air in the heating section.
